Holiday Party Tips and Checklist

It is getting close to that time of year when we are going to be entertaining more than usual and we will need a Master Plan in order to remember everything on our lists.

Entertaining can be stressful, there are so many things to think of and plan for, things to purchase, not to mention when we are going to have the event. With this handy checklist, you will be stress-free, all areas will be well planned for and you will be ready for the big event.

 

Things to Decide
What is the parties theme

Will you have drinks, punch, and sodas?

Will you have a sit down meal, buffet, appetizers, Snacks, Breads, cakes?

How many people will you invite?

What is the date and time of your party and by when should they RSVP

Is the party at your home or do you have to reserve a place?

What types of food are you going to offer?

Is someone else going to help you plan and execute the party?

If so, what will their responsibilities be?

Plan a time chart for things that need to be accomplished

 

Cost's to Plan for

Decorating

Table piece, tablecloth, napkins, paper plates if used, as well as cutlery and cups

Food and beverages-liquors, soda, juices-olives, mushrooms etc.

Caterer- if applicable

Rental space-if applicable

Entertainment or Music

Extra tables, chairs, Nescos, coffee pots etc.

Invitations, postage and envelopes

 

First Steps

Make your guest list

Make out the invitations and mail them

Purchase the decorations

Purchase tableware items

Contract for a hall or rental place to have the party

Contract for the caterer-if applicable

Pick out the music or contract with DJ or Entertainment Service

Contract with any rentals

Start purchasing things for your menu

 

Plan for Yourself too

Pick out the clothes, jewelry and shoes that you want to wear

Get the clothes cleaned and ready to go

Make an appointment to get your hair and nails done

Two Weeks Before

Check your list and make sure that you have everything available that you will need

Check to make sure that all food is purchased

Check the liquor cabinet for the last minute items

Confirm with guests of the time and date

Check with all contracted people that everything is running smoothly

 

 

Four Days Before

Shop for last minute items

Gather all necessary things together

Make a list of items that have to be returned to other people

 

Three Days Before

Clean the house

Wash and wax the floors

Hang the decorations

Set up the extra tables and chairs

Make a list of the things that you will serve so you don't forget to put anything out

Pick out the dishes and utensils that you will use to serve items

 

 

The Day Before
Cut all vegetables and arrange if serving cold

Get meat ready- cook ahead that way you can just heat up

Get all food items finished that can be reheated the following day


THE BIG DAY

Put the tablecloth on and the centerpiece

Add the plates, knives, forks and napkins

Don't forget the salt, pepper and butter

Put everything that needs to be warmed, in the Nescos, Slow Cookers and oven

Go get your nails and hair done

Get dressed

Turn the music on and light a few candles

Greet your guests

Get the beverages ready

Serve the meal or food that you took such great pride in planning
